One significant advantage of customized rock wool panels is their excellent fire resistance. According to the National Fire Protection Association (NFPA), rock wool is classified as a non-combustible material, which means it does not ignite or contribute to the spread of flames. In fact, rock wool can withstand temperatures exceeding 1,000 degrees Celsius (1,832 degrees Fahrenheit), making it an ideal choice for commercial buildings, industrial facilities, and residential applications where fire safety is a concern.
Another essential benefit of customized rock wool panels is their superior acoustic performance. The sound absorption rating of rock wool panels is significantly higher than that of traditional insulation materials. The Institute of Noise Control Engineering (INCE) states that rock wool panels can reduce sound transmission by up to 80%, providing a quieter and more comfortable environment. This is particularly beneficial in settings such as auditoriums, recording studios, and offices located in busy urban areas.
Energy efficiency is also a crucial factor in favor of customized rock wool panels. According to the U.S. Department of Energy, insufficient insulation can lead to significant energy loss, accounting for up to 30% of heating and cooling costs in a building. Customized rock wool panels, with their high R-value, enhance a building's energy efficiency. A study conducted by the American Society of Heating, Refrigerating and Air-Conditioning Engineers (ASHRAE) found that buildings using rock wool insulation reduced their energy consumption by an average of 25%.
Moreover, customized rock wool panels are environmentally friendly. They are made from natural and recycled materials, which contribute to their sustainability. The Rockwool Group reports that their products are produced using up to 50% recycled content, significantly lowering the carbon footprint of the manufacturing process. Additionally, rock wool panels are designed to last, with a lifespan exceeding 50 years. This long durability reduces the need for frequent replacements, further benefiting the environment and contributing to lower waste generation.
